Pros
Part of the larger Johnson & Johnson company with access to many excellent benefits such as onsite gym, ability to buy discounted J&J consumer products at the staff shop and the ability to transfer to other divisions within the company
Cons
Several years of significant out of stock issues on key brands leading opticians to increasingly put contact lens wearers into competitor brands. Not been helped by lack of significant product innovation by JJVC, and competitors closing the quality gap with a range of new launches/line extensions. Company is under-resourced with too many part-time roles and in-fighting between departments. Previously JJVC was... able to coast along with a series of product innovations whose growth masked inadequate infrastructure. As of Q1 2014 many employees are looking for jobs elsewhere.
Show MoreAdvice to Management
Too few people are doing too much at head office. Invest in more full time roles rather than part-time band-aids.
